CCNP Routing and Switching ROUTE 300-101 Quick Reference provides a concise review of the objectives on the CCNP ROUTE exam. This eBook provides you with detailed exam topic summaries, highlighting only the key topics in cram-style format, guaranteeing retention and easy recall of the key exam topics and ensuring your success on exam day.
With this document as your guide, you will review the following topics:
--IP, TCP, and UDP operations
--Routing fundamentals
--Packet forwarding and loop prevention mechanisms
--IPv6 addressing and routing
--RIPv2 and RIPng for IPv6
--EIGRP and OSPF
--Controlling routing updates, using multiple routing protocols, and path control
--BGP and Internet connectivity
--Infrastructure security, including device access control, router security features, tunneling technologies, and PPPoE
--Infrastructure services, such as SNMP, logging, network time protocol, DHCP, NetFlow, and NAT
This fact-filled Quick Reference enables you to get all-important information at a glance, helping you to focus your study on areas of weakness and to enhance memory retention of essential exam concepts.
